Tuition for the Università Bocconi Master in Management is €36,000 (2 years) for the 24 months program.

Tuition figures are the published rate for the 2026–27 cycle and exclude living costs, travel, and optional exchange fees. Scholarships and need-based aid can materially reduce the net cost — see the FAQs below.

What is the correct name of the Bocconi MiM programme?
The Financial Times and QS-ranked Bocconi MiM is formally the MSc in International Management — abbreviated IM at Bocconi. Bocconi does not offer an English-named programme called MSc in Management; the IM programme is the school's flagship pre-experience management degree and is delivered entirely in English over two years.
How much does the Bocconi IM programme cost?
Tuition for the 2026–27 cycle is approximately €36,000 across the full two-year programme, paid in annual instalments. Living costs in Milan typically add €12,000–€16,000 per year. Bocconi offers a substantial scholarship portfolio — including need-based aid, merit awards, and the ISU regional scholarship for low-income international students — and applying earlier in the cycle improves scholarship visibility.
What are the application deadlines for Bocconi IM?
Bocconi runs five rolling rounds for the Fall 2027 intake. Round 1 closes 5 November 2026, Round 2 on 22 January 2027, Round 3 on 9 March 2027, Round 4 on 29 April 2027, and Round 5 on 15 June 2027. Decisions are issued within four to six weeks of each round. Earlier rounds carry better scholarship odds and more remaining seat capacity.
What career outcomes does the Bocconi MiM produce?
At the three-month mark, Bocconi reports a 78% employment rate, rising to 95% at the one-year mark. Consulting accounts for 29% of placements, finance 21%, technology 8%, FMCG and luxury 8%, and healthcare 6%. Top employers include McKinsey, Bain, BCG, Amazon, Google, J.P. Morgan, Deloitte, EY, KPMG, Goldman Sachs, UniCredit, and L'Oréal.
